Abstract
This paper studies the achievable degrees of freedom (DoF) of 3-user MIMO interference channels based on linear spatial beamforming scheme. Previous work mainly focus on the scenario where each user must have the same DoF and the achievable sum DoF is 3⌊Dout over/3⌋, where Douter denotes the outer bound of sum DoF. In this paper, we investigate the scenarios where three users are allowed to have different DoF. Three interference alignment based signal transmission strategies are proposed and the achievable DoF is derived. We show that the achievable DoF of the proposed interference alignment scheme achieves the DoF of ⌊Dout⌋ in some cases, which is equal to or higher than 3⌊Dout over 3⌋.
